To sign food, make the same handshape but tap your fingers to your mouth twice. This universal sign for … WebDefinition: Having a desire, craving, or need for food. Pronunciation (sign description): Dominant "C" hand, fingers and thumb in contact with upper chest, palm facing in, slides down the chest. WebThe sign for "hungry" is made by forming your right hand into the letter "c." Move your hand down the middle of your chest. Post a video of your baby signing to Instagram... WebSigns for HUNGARY Meaning: a landlocked country in Central Europe. Learner tip: The ASL sign is similar to the sign HUNGRY, but the difference is that HUNGRY has one movement while the sign HUNGARY has two.
